首页前端开发其他前端知识ajax从数据库获取数据类型

ajax从数据库获取数据类型

时间2023-10-28 01:03:03发布访客分类其他前端知识浏览900
导读:AJAX是一种常用的网页开发技术,它可以使网页在不刷新的情况下与服务器进行通信,从而实现动态数据的获取和展示。在前端与后端之间的数据交互中,常常需要从数据库中获取数据。本文将通过举例说明,介绍AJAX如何从数据库中获取数据。假设我们有一个图...

AJAX是一种常用的网页开发技术,它可以使网页在不刷新的情况下与服务器进行通信,从而实现动态数据的获取和展示。在前端与后端之间的数据交互中,常常需要从数据库中获取数据。本文将通过举例说明,介绍AJAX如何从数据库中获取数据。

假设我们有一个图书管理系统的网页,需要从数据库中获取图书的信息。我们可以通过AJAX向服务器发送请求,从数据库中查询图书的数据,并将结果展示在网页上。以下是使用AJAX从数据库获取数据的示例:

```$.ajax({
url: 'getBooks.php',method: 'POST',success: function(response) {
    var books = JSON.parse(response);
    for (var i = 0;
 i

在上述代码中,我们通过AJAX发送了一个POST请求到名为getBooks.php的服务器端程序。服务器端程序负责从数据库中查询图书信息并返回结果。在AJAX请求成功后,回调函数会被触发,其中的response参数包含了从服务器端返回的数据。我们通过JSON.parse函数将返回的数据解析为JavaScript对象,然后使用循环将每本书的标题展示在网页上。

除了获取图书信息,我们还可以通过AJAX从数据库中获取其他类型的数据。例如,假设我们需要获取用户的个人信息,包括姓名、年龄和性别。我们可以通过类似的方式发送AJAX请求,并在服务器端查询用户信息后返回结果。以下是获取用户信息的示例:

```$.ajax({
url: 'getUserInfo.php',method: 'POST',success: function(response) {
    var userInfo = JSON.parse(response);
    // 在网页上展示用户信息$('.user-name').text(userInfo.name);
    $('.user-age').text(userInfo.age);
    $('.user-gender').text(userInfo.gender);
}
,error: function() {
    alert('无法获取用户信息');
}
}
    );
    ```

在上述代码中,我们通过AJAX发送了一个POST请求到名为getUserInfo.php的服务器端程序。服务器端程序负责查询用户信息并返回结果。在AJAX请求成功后,回调函数会被触发,其中的response参数包含了从服务器端返回的数据。我们通过JSON.parse函数将返回的数据解析为JavaScript对象,然后将用户的姓名、年龄和性别展示在网页上。

综上所述,AJAX可以很方便地从数据库获取各种类型的数据。通过发送AJAX请求并解析服务器端返回的数据,我们可以在网页上展示数据库中的内容。因此,AJAX在网页开发中具有广泛的应用价值。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: ajax从数据库获取数据类型
本文地址: https://pptw.com/jishu/513821.html
ajax什么时候要序列化 docker php cli

游客 回复需填写必要信息